warm welcome synonyms
What's the difference between warm welcome / warm reception / hearty welcome / friendly reception
the same as the headword; a friendly reception of someone
They gave us a warm welcome at the hotel.
a friendly reception, often sounding a bit more formal than warm welcome
The team got a warm reception from the audience.
a strong, very warm welcome; more enthusiastic than warm welcome
They gave her a hearty welcome when she arrived.
a reception that is friendly; slightly more descriptive and less idiomatic
The visitors were given a friendly reception.
